A graduate of the Universidad Del Valle Medical School in Cali, Colombia, Dr. Garcia completed his residency training in obstetrics and gynecology at Saint Joseph's Hospital in Paterson, New Jersey. This was followed by a fellowship in reproductive endocrinology and infertility at Downstate Medical Center in Brooklyn, New York.
His major administrative responsibilities have included several prestigious hospital leadership positions in local medical centers. He was director of the division of reproductive endocrinology and infertility at the University of Medicine and Dentistry of New Jersey (UMDNJ) from 1980 through 1986. In 1987, Dr. Garcia was appointed director of the division of reproductive endocrinology and infertility at St. Joseph's Hospital. He then served as the division director of reproductive endocrinology at Hackensack University Hospital for six years. Before starting Tower Fertility Center, Dr. Garcia was medical director of the North Jersey Center for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ility.
Dr. Garcia has taught future physicians and has had university appointments as assistant clinical professor at New York State University in Brooklyn, NY; assistant clinical professor at the UMDNJ in the Department of Gynecology; and assistant professor in the Department of Obstetrics and Gynecology at UMDNJ.
A published author, Dr. Garcia has written nummerous articles and reports for Fertility and Sterility, the Journal of Reproductive Medicine and other prestigious professional publications in the reproductive medicine field. He also has made presentations at national and international conferences. He holds membership in the following organizations: American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ists, the American Fertility Society, the New York Gynecological Society, the American Association of Gynecological Laparoscopy, The Society of Reproductive Surgeons and the New Jersey Obstetrical Society.
